WebJul 13, 2024 · Clichés are terms, phrases, or even ideas that, upon their inception, may have been striking and thought-provoking but became unoriginal through repetition and overuse. Popularity made them seem … WebThe word cliché means ‘a phrase or opinion that is overused and betrays a lack of original thought’ ( OED ). A secondary, broader meaning is ‘a very predictable or unoriginal thing or …
